fatal-signal: Pass the signal number to the action.
* lib/fatal-signal.h (at_fatal_signal): Change the signature.
* lib/fatal-signal.c (action_t): Take the signal number as parameter.
(fatal_signal_handler): Pass the signal number to the action.
* lib/clean-temp.c (cleanup_action): Renamed from cleanup. Take the
signal number as parameter.
(create_temp_dir): Update.
* lib/wait-process.c (cleanup_slaves_action): New function.
(register_slave_subprocess): Update at_fatal_signal invocation.
* NEWS: Mention the change.

"${srcdir=.}/init.sh"; path_prepend_ . fail=0 # Test escaped metacharacters. cat > in <<'EOT' f\*e b[a\*]r EOT cat > expected <<'EOT' f*e: 1 file: 0 bar: 1 EOT ${CHECKER} test-exclude -wildcards in -- 'f*e' 'file' 'bar' > out || exit $? # Find out how to remove carriage returns from output. Solaris /usr/ucb/tr # does not understand '\r'. case $(echo r | tr -d '\r') in '') cr='\015';; *) cr='\r';; esac # normalize output LC_ALL=C tr -d "$cr" < out > k && mv k out compare expected out || fail=1 Exit $fail
